AboutThisCourse

This course covers the fundamentals of media literacy, including critical analysis, evaluation, and production of media messages. By taking this course, learners will be able to identify reliable sources, detect bias, and use media ethically, which are all essential skills for career advancement. With the increasing demand for media literacy in various industries, this course is an excellent opportunity for learners to enhance their skills and stand out in the job market. By the end of the course, learners will have the confidence and skills to consume and produce media responsibly, making them valuable assets in any organization.
